Job description

The scope of this Contract requires specialized expertise in areas such as high-performance computing (HPC), automated processing systems, distributed software design, and secure hosting and networking solutions. The IT infrastructure consists primarily of Linux. The environment includes a variety of network devices, server interconnections, mass storage solutions, and essential supporting infrastructure services. The services provided under this Contract support areas including HPC, infrastructure maintenance for HPC systems, networking, office automation, and the development of specialized software., The Level 2 Network Engineer provides enterprise network engineering support across data center and campus environments, including system-level design considerations, security boundaries, virtualization platforms, and storage networking. The role is responsible for installation, configuration, troubleshooting, and operational support of routing, switching, load balancing, firewalling, and VPN capabilities. Work is performed within a structured ticketing and change environment and may include hands-on activities in data center or network closet locations, live operational support, and participation in an on-call rotation., * Install, configure, and troubleshoot network routers, switches, load balancers, and security devices in production environments.

  • Support enterprise security boundaries and access controls, including stateful firewalls and Layer 3/Layer 4 access control policies.
  • Provide operational support for LAN/CAN/MAN infrastructure, routing/switching services, and VPN technologies (IPsec).
  • Analyze network performance and reliability using packet capture and benchmarking tools; support incident response and root-cause analysis.
  • Work in a live call and ticketed environment; document work and track tasking in Remedy or similar systems.
  • Participate in on-call rotation and support after-hours operational requirements as needed.
